What Causes These Water Problems?

The water in Running Springs primarily comes from local wells and surface water sources that interact with mineral-rich rocks. This interaction results in hard water, which can cause scale buildup in pipes, reduce soap effectiveness, and leave deposits on dishes and fixtures. Iron and other metals can cause discoloration and unpleasant odors, impacting overall water quality.

How Proper Water Treatment Solves Local Water Issues

  • Reduction of Hardness: Water softeners work by exchanging calcium and magnesium ions with sodium or potassium ions, effectively softening the water. This prevents scale buildup, extends the lifespan of plumbing and appliances, and improves the efficiency of soaps and detergents.
  • Iron and Sediment Removal: Specialized filtration systems can remove iron and sediment, improving water clarity, taste, and odor.
  • Enhanced Water Quality: Proper water treatment ensures cleaner, clearer, and better-tasting water, making it safer and more pleasant for drinking, cooking, and bathing.
